On this segment of “By Any Means Necessary,” Netfa Freeman, of the Institute for Policy Studies and Pan African Community Action (PACA), joins the show to talk about the 10th anniversary of United States Africa Command (Africom), the limited knowledge Americans have about the role of the US in Africa, how the US military facilitates disaster economics, and the evolving militarization of the US police.

Netfa Freeman is the events coordinator at the Institute for Policy Studies and an organizer with Pan African Community Action (PACA).

Get more news like this, directly in your inbox.

Subscribe to our newsletter.